Martin Argues With Martin
Martin Kabrhel opened preflop and was called by Martin Zamani from the small blind.
The flop came down 10♥A♦6♦ before Zamani checked. Kabrhel bet 85,000 and was called.
Zamani continued checking on the 8♠ turn. Kabrhel bet 125,000 after taking some time to make a decision and having the clock called on him. Zamani made the call.
The Q♦ led to some words being exchanged between Kabrhel and Zamani.
Zamani had already checked, and the action was on Kabrhel. Tempers rose and reached a point where the two got into a shouting match with each other.
"Can you be quiet?" Kabrhel said to Zamani.
"You be quiet," Zamani responded.
The floor stepped in to settle the chatter down before Kabrhel checked back.
Zamani showed 9♦6♠ for a pair of sixes, but it was no good as Kabrhel tabled Q♥J♥ for a rivered pair.
